5. What doesn't involve copious amounts of boredom? - in EVE New Citizens Q&A [original thread]
Roaming lowsec in a nice frig. For isk I run capital escalations in C5 space. Being the first carrier on field means you can't be bored, plus it doesn't take long with the right fleet and you have more money than you'll need for said roaming above.

12. Gallente Ship Question - in EVE New Citizens Q&A [original thread]
Currently drones are one of the most efficient ways to do PvE in regards to both time and material cost. If you are looking at Gallente ships, the Vexor is a popular choice with a shield tank, drone damage mods in the lows, and an afterburner.

18. Leaving Hi-Sec - in EVE New Citizens Q&A [original thread]
1. Become intimately acquainted with scanning. 2. Scan chains of wormholes that lead to null, low, and highsec. 3. Make bookmarks for all entrances and exits. 4. Enjoy your magical trips to deep nullsec.
